In default config there is only one member of interface list "LAN"- the default "bridge". And all firewall is build around interface lists "LAN" and "WAN". So you need to add "wlan1" interface to interface list "LAN" and 99% that it will re...

But I have tried auto, 1500 (upping my L2 MTU), 1492, 1488, 1480 (which is the one that gets selected when I say "auto"). PPPoE default is 1492, 6to4 substracts 20 (that is why “auto” is 1480=1500-20), so you should at least try 1472. And specify it on both ends - yours and in HE settings...

Winbox has a possibility to work on Level 3 - when you connect to IP address, and on level 2 - when you connect to MAC address. Firewall works on level 3. To restrict the ability to connect to winbox by MAC from some ports, look here: /tool mac-server mac-winbox export And then remove unwanted inter...

You really need (R/M)STP to run on top of LACP bonding if you add the "Switch C" for the whole system to work (your lower picture). The LACP bonding itself will be treated like one physical port by RSTP - it can't disable only part of it. But if there is no other potential loops, and the L...

Your 5GHz is running on 5785 MHz (157 Channel) - not all devices and not in all countries support channels 149,153,157,161.
Try changing to 5150 – 5250 MHz
